Kevin Moore is a Wichita, Kansas based musician who has played sax with many popular area bands (blues with Made From Scratch, rock and pop with Fly by Night, swing with The Doo Dah Daddies, 50's rock n roll with the HouseRockers and the Jukes, top 40 with The Fabulous Shitheads, classic standards with Henry Walker and the Regents, down home blues with Matt Walsh and the Maddogs.....) and brought his saxophone to shows in Wichita, Ks. at the Cabaret Oldtown and Crown Uptown theatres. Kevin Moore also has played alto and tenor saxophone in hundreds of shows across the U.S. and Canada with several late 50's oldies rock n' roll tribute acts including John Mueller's Winter Dance Party (Buddy Holly, Ritchie Valens, and the Big Bopper) as well as a Legends of Rock Tour (Buddy Holly, Roy Orbison, and Elvis). He has played with Bobby Vee, the Big Bopper Jr., Ernie Valens, Nikki Sullivan and Carl Bunch of the Crickets, and Robert Reynolds of the Mavericks. Versatile in many styles, he loves to play sax and can often be found, where else?, jamming on the tenor saxophone at Rockin' Daddys, Douglas and Hillside in Wichita, Kansas with friend and local guitar legend Clif Major rockin' down the house!
